44-9-15. Lien ceases without filing of required lien statement--Place of filing of statement. The lien shall cease at the end of one hundred twenty days after doing the last of such work, or furnishing the last item of such skill, services, material, or machinery, unless within such period a statement of the claim therefor be filed with the register of deeds of the county in which the improved premises are situated, or of the county to which such county is attached for judicial purposes, or if the claim be under the provisions of subdivision 44-9-1(2), with the secretary of state.

Source: SL 1913, ch 263, § 7; SL 1917, ch 295, § 2; RC 1919, § 1649; SDC 1939, § 39.0708; SL 1961, ch 200.
